Product Overview
The graphite cover is a high-temperature-resistant, corrosion-resistant sealing or protective component made from high-purity graphite. It is widely used in high-temperature furnaces, semiconductor equipment, chemical reactors, vacuum systems, and new energy batteries. Graphite offers excellent thermal conductivity, chemical stability, and high-temperature strength, making it an ideal choice for extreme environments.

Key Features
✅ High-Temperature Resistance: Withstands up to 3000°C in inert or vacuum environments (requires anti-oxidation coating in air).
✅ Corrosion Resistance: Excellent resistance to acids, alkalis, and most chemical reagents.
✅ High Thermal Conductivity: Ensures uniform heat distribution, suitable for high-temperature processes (e.g., crystal growth, sintering).
✅ Low Thermal Expansion: Maintains dimensional stability under extreme heat.
✅ Self-Lubricating: Reduces friction, ideal for dynamic seals or sliding parts.
✅ Lightweight: Lighter than metal, suitable for precision equipment.
Applications
1,High-Temperature Industrial Furnaces
Used as furnace covers or thermal shields in vacuum sintering furnaces, carbonization furnaces, and graphitization furnaces.
2,Semiconductor & Solar Industry
Crucible covers for monocrystalline silicon growth (Czochralski method).
Evaporation source covers in vacuum coating systems.
3,Chemical & Metallurgical Processing
Corrosion-resistant sealing covers for reactors and electrolytic cells.
4,New Energy Batteries
Molds or encapsulation components for lithium-ion battery anode materials.
Sealing structures for fuel cell bipolar plates.
5,Research & Laboratory Equipment
Sealing covers for vacuum systems and high-temperature experimental setups.
Specifications
|
Parameter |
Standard Specs (Customizable) |
|
Material |
High-purity graphite (≥99.9%), Isostatic graphite |
|
Temperature Range |
≤3000°C (inert/vacuum), ≤500°C (in air, with coating) |
|
Density |
1.6~1.9 g/cm³ |
|
Compressive Strength |
20~100 MPa (varies by grade) |
|
Machining |
CNC precision machining (turning, drilling, milling) |
|
Surface Treatment |
Anti-oxidation coating, metallization (optional) |
|
Size Range |
Diameter: 10mm~1000mm (custom sizes available) |

Notes
⚠ Avoid Mechanical Shock: Graphite is brittle-handle with care.
⚠ Oxidation Limitation: For use in air, limit to ≤500°C or apply protective coatings.
